21xrx.com
2024-06-03 00:01:56 Monday
登录
文章检索 我的文章 写文章
OpenCV应该选择哪个版本?
2023-10-31 14:39:00 深夜i     --     --
OpenCV最新版

在选择适合的OpenCV版本时,有几个关键因素需要考虑。OpenCV是一个开源计算机视觉库,经常用于图像和视频处理,因此选择合适的版本会对项目的成功与否产生重要影响。

首先,确定项目需求是选择特定版本的重要因素。不同的OpenCV版本提供了不同的功能和算法。如果项目需要使用最新的算法和技术,则应选择最新版本的OpenCV。最新版本的OpenCV通常包含最先进的计算机视觉技术,可能具有更好的性能和更多的功能。然而,对于一些工业和商业项目,稳定性和可靠性可能是更重要的因素。在这种情况下,选择已经经过充分测试和验证的较老版本可能是更好的选择。

其次,考虑操作系统和硬件兼容性。不同版本的OpenCV可能对不同的操作系统和硬件有更好的兼容性。因此,在选择合适的OpenCV版本时,应考虑项目将在哪种操作系统上运行,以及所需的硬件要求。确保所选版本能够满足项目需求并与目标系统兼容。

此外,社区支持和文档的可用性也是选择OpenCV版本的重要因素。开源软件往往依赖于活跃的社区来提供支持和解决问题。选择较新版本的OpenCV可能会意味着更少的社区支持和文档可用性。反之,较老版本的OpenCV可能有更多的社区支持和经过验证的解决方案。此外,较老版本的OpenCV通常有更多的文档和教程可用,这对新手来说可能更容易入门。

最后,考虑项目的时间和资源限制。对于较大的项目,可能需要更多的时间和资源来适应和集成较新版本的OpenCV。如果项目时间有限或资源有限,选择较老版本的OpenCV可能更为合适,因为它可能更易于集成和使用。

综上所述,选择适合的OpenCV版本需要考虑项目需求、操作系统和硬件兼容性、社区支持和文档可用性以及时间和资源限制。权衡这些因素将有助于选择最适合项目的OpenCV版本,从而提高项目的成功率和效率。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章